The 2020 Melon Music Awards ceremony, organized by Kakao M through its online music store, Melon, took place virtually from December 2 through December 5, 2020 (dubbed as "MMA Week") in South Korea, with the main ceremony taking place on December 5 at 19:00 KST. This is the twelfth ceremony in the show's history, and the first to be held online and over a span of four days. It was held without an audience due to the COVID-19 pandemic. [1] [2]

BTS won 6 awards during the ceremony, sweeping all three Grand Awards (Daesangs) including Artist of the Year for the second consecutive year.

Voting for Melon's Top 10 Artists category opened on the Melon Music website on November 11 and continued until November 20. Only artists who released music between November 30, 2019, and November 10, 2020, are eligible. The longlist of nominees was selected based on a chart performance score (60% downloads and 40% streams) for each artist combined with weekly Melon Popularity Award votes achieved during the eligibility period. [3] Voting for Category awards, including daesang and rookie awards, took place from November 21–26, 2020. [4]
